Consultation on Civil Contingencies bill closes today
It's the last day for the public to comment on changes to emergency powers laws.
A consultation on a 'civil contingencies bill' closes today (2 Oct).
It proposes moving the power to make emergency regulations from the Lieutenant Governor to the Council of Ministers.
